We present a Dalitz plot analysis of charmless B± decays to the final state π±π±π using a sample of (465±5) ×106 BB̄ pairs collected by the BABAR experiment at s=10.58GeV. We measure the branching fractions B(B±→π±π±π)= (15.2±0.6±1.2±0.4)×10-6, B(B±→ρ0(770) π±)=(8.1±0.7±1.2-1.1+0.4)×10-6, B(B±→f2(1270)π±)=(1.57±0.42±0.16-0.19+0.53) ×10-6, and B(B±→π±π±πnonresonant)=(5. 3±0.7±0.6-0.5+1.1)×10-6, where the uncertainties are statistical, systematic, and model-dependent, respectively. Measurements of branching fractions for the modes B±→ρ0(1450)π± and B±→f0(1370)π± are also presented. We observe no significant direct CP asymmetries for the above modes, and there is no evidence for the decays B±→f0(980)π±, B±→χc0π ±, or B±→χc2π±.
